The 11.6-inch laptops of the Asus VivoBook E200HA series are renowned for their excellent mobility, long battery life, and competitive cost. The two most popular models in ASUS’ 2.2-pound “everyday computing on-the-go” notebook line are the E200HA-US01-GD and E200HA-UB02-GD.
These “Aurora Gold” variants offer a 1366 by 768 pixel resolution display, an Intel Atom quad-core x5-Z8300 processor, 32GB of internal data storage, and the pre-installed Windows 10 Home operating system. Neither touch input nor IPS wide viewing angles are supported by the panel. A chiclet-style keyboard and roomy trackpad are required for application and Windows interaction. The amount of the system memory is the only distinguishing feature between the VivoBook E200HA-US01-GD and E200HA-UB02-GD. The UB02-GD features 4GB of Memory, compared to the E200HA-2GB. US01-GD’s
Also, purchasers of these laptops receive a free 1-year subscription to Microsoft Office 365 Personal, which comes with well-known applications including MS Word and Excel.
The E200HA US01-GD / UB02-GD are, in a nutshell, typical low-cost ultraportables with basic performance and constrained storage. Nonetheless, they don’t fall behind their top rivals, such the Dell Inspiron 3162 or HP Stream 11, with these specifications. It’s important to note that the majority of E200HA devices on the market have the same specifications as the US01-GD 2GB configuration, but they have various chassis colors. Although they are infrequently offered, models with a bigger 64GB or 128GB eMMC disk do exist.
The ASUS VivoBook E200HA-US01-GD and E200HA-UB02-GD are undoubtedly among the least powerful Windows laptop Computers available, but they are still fairly sufficient for your regular home and business work. Although while the entry-level Atom CPU has four processing cores instead of the typical two, you still can’t expect it to operate at the same pace as a standard Intel Core i-series processor. Yet, it can handle common software like music players, office suites, independent games, and web browsers rather well. The laptop’s 2GB version won’t be suited for users who run many programs at once because of the limited Memory capacity, which severely limits the system’s ability to multitask. Modern laptops often come with at least 4GB of Memory, therefore the UB02-GD is strongly advised over its 2GB brother. The storage capacity of the laptops is their biggest weakness. You won’t be able to install many heavy apps or save your extensive audio and video collections with only 32GB available. Fortunately, both Asus laptops include a microSD card slot, allowing you to independently purchase an additional memory card to increase the internal capacity.
The VivoBook E200HA includes a microSD card in addition to USB 3.0 and USB 2.0 ports, micro HDMI video output, and a combination audio jack for connecting headphones and a microphone. The laptop employs 802.11AC Wi-Fi wireless for Internet access, and the frontal web camera, which has a poor VGA picture quality, may be used for online video conferencing.
The notebook’s 38 WHr battery capacity is comparatively large for its size. The battery life varies based on the amount of computing done, the brightness of the screen, and other elements, but according to Asus, the E200HA series’ battery life is “up to 13 hours (video playing)”.
